Identifying Usual Dental Emergency Situations



Identify common dental emergencies by understanding the signs and symptoms that suggest urgent treatment is needed. Serious toothaches that are relentless and throbbing could be a sign of an underlying problem like an abscess or infection.

Swelling of the face or gum tissues accompanied by discomfort may likewise indicate a significant issue. If you experience bleeding from the mouth that does not quit, maybe an oral emergency situation calling for prompt attention.

Injuries to the mouth resulting in a split, broken, or knocked-out tooth are additionally scenarios where immediate dental care is required.

Other usual dental emergencies include a shed filling or crown, triggering pain and sensitivity. Disregarding these signs could bring about more complications, so seeking punctual treatment is crucial.

Immediate First Aid for Dental Injuries



In cases of oral injuries, offering instant first aid can assist minimize pain and protect against additional complications. If you experience a knocked-out tooth, handle it by the crown (top component) and delicately rinse any dirt with water. Try to reinsert the tooth back into the outlet, or if that's not possible, store it in a container of milk or saliva till you can see a dental practitioner.

For a cracked or broken tooth, rinse your mouth with warm water and apply a chilly compress to decrease swelling. If you have a toothache, rinse your mouth with a blend of cozy water and salt to aid reduce pain. In the case of a bitten lip or tongue, tidy the location carefully and use a cold compress to reduce swelling.

How to Discover an Emergency Situation Dental Expert



When confronted with an oral emergency, recognizing exactly how to promptly locate an emergency dental practitioner can make all the difference in obtaining prompt treatment and alleviation. Start by calling your routine dental professional first, as they may have emergency hours or be able to refer you to an additional dental professional who can aid.

If it seeks hours or you're not able to reach your dental practitioner, think about using on the internet sources such as oral organization websites or emergency dental practitioner directory sites. These platforms can give you with a listing of dental practitioners in your location who provide emergency services.

An additional choice is to call your regional medical facility or immediate treatment facility. They often have connections with emergency dental experts or dental centers that can assist with immediate dental concerns.

In cases of extreme discomfort, swelling, or injury, don't be reluctant to look for instant aid from the nearest emergency clinic.
